Transaction 31100b859d70922656f97eaa080589474433cafa6cb2bb6d2654e0d1eca9b1bb
1 Input
1 Output
-
31100b859d70922656f97eaa080589474433cafa6cb2bb6d2654e0d1eca9b1bb:0
- value
- 2017040322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00300c46b40a19df19235b14bdf3215dee6720c0 OP_EQUAL
- address
- 31i1UyTAvbSc4JbKWXLmSdDfyAXCcMQtRZ